Ductless Repair in Maricopa, AZ

Ductless repair in Maricopa, AZ is a critical service for homeowners and businesses coping with extended desert heat, persistent dust, and seasonal monsoon storms. Ductless mini-split systems are efficient, flexible, and ideal for homes without ductwork, but intensive summer use and local environmental factors make timely repairs essential to preserve comfort, efficiency, and equipment life. This page explains common ductless system failures in Maricopa, on-site diagnostics, typical repairs and parts replacement, emergency response expectations, technician credentials, pricing and warranty norms, and practical tips to prevent future breakdowns.

Common ductless repair issues in Maricopa, AZ

  • Compressor failures
  • Symptoms: unit runs but does not cool, loud humming, frequent short cycling, or tripping breakers.
  • Causes: prolonged high-load operation during extreme heat, inadequate airflow, inadequate refrigerant, or internal mechanical wear.
  • Refrigerant leaks
  • Symptoms: reduced cooling capacity, ice on the indoor coil, higher energy bills, or oil stains on line sets.
  • Causes: corrosion, physical damage to line sets, poor joints, or factory defects. Low refrigerant accelerates compressor wear.
  • Electrical faults and power issues
  • Symptoms: unit will not start, intermittent operation, tripped breakers, or burnt connectors.
  • Causes: loose wiring, failed capacitors or contactors, control board failures, and power surges during monsoon season.
  • Remote control, thermostat, and control board problems
  • Symptoms: indoor unit does not respond to commands, modes change unexpectedly, or system shows error codes.
  • Causes: faulty remotes, dead batteries, sensor failures, or failed PCBs.
  • Airflow and fan problems
  • Symptoms: weak airflow, noisy indoor fans, or blown fuses.
  • Causes: clogged filters, dirty coils, failing fan motors, or obstructed outdoor units due to dust and debris.
  • Drainage and condensate issues
  • Symptoms: water leaks from the indoor unit, musty odors, or water damage.
  • Causes: clogged condensate drains, improper slope, or failed condensate pumps.

On-site diagnostic procedures

  • Visual and operational inspection
  • Technician inspects indoor and outdoor units, filters, drain lines, line sets, and electrical connections while running the system to reproduce symptoms.
  • Refrigerant pressure testing and leak detection
  • Measured with gauges and electronic leak detectors. Dye or nitrogen pressure testing used where appropriate to locate hard-to-find leaks.
  • Electrical system evaluation
  • Voltage, amperage, capacitor, and relay tests to identify failing components that could cause intermittent or total failures.
  • Airflow and coil checks
  • Return and supply airflow measured, indoor coils inspected for dirt or freeze conditions, and fans tested for correct operation.
  • Control diagnostics
  • Error codes read from the system, thermostat and remote operation verified, and control board voltages measured.
  • Safety and code review
  • Ensure refrigerant handling follows EPA regulations, electrical work meets local code, and any replacements conform to manufacturer specifications.

Typical repair solutions and parts replacement

  • Compressor repair or replacement
  • When compressor internals are damaged, replacement is recommended. Technicians evaluate replacement vs. recover-and-replace based on age and cost-effectiveness.
  • Refrigerant leak repair and recharge
  • Locate and repair leaks, replace damaged line sections or fittings, vacuum the system, and recharge to manufacturer-specified refrigerant charge.
  • Electrical repairs
  • Replace capacitors, contactors, relays, fuses, and damaged wiring. Update or repair control boards when necessary.
  • Fan motor and blower repairs
  • Replace worn motors, bearings, or belts and clean fan assemblies to restore proper airflow.
  • Control and remote replacement
  • Replace remotes, sensors, or PCBs and reconfigure system settings. Recalibrate thermostats or smart controllers as needed.
  • Drain and condensate fixes
  • Clear or replace condensate lines, service condensate pumps, and restore proper drainage to prevent water damage.
  • Line set and insulation replacement
  • Repair or replace corroded line sets and re-insulate to prevent energy loss and protect refrigerant lines from heat.

Emergency response and turnaround expectations

  • In Maricopa, severe heat can turn a minor issue into an urgent problem. Emergency response prioritizes systems that affect habitability or risk equipment damage.
  • Typical on-site diagnostics often take 30 minutes to 2 hours depending on complexity. Simple repairs can be completed the same visit if parts are on the truck. More complex work that requires special compressors, PCBs, or line set fabrication may take 24 to 72 hours depending on parts availability.
  • Technicians will provide a clear estimate of repair scope and expected timeline before beginning nonemergency work. Temporary measures to restore cooling while waiting for parts may be recommended to protect property and comfort.

Technician credentials and standards

  • Proper ductless repair requires certified technicians with EPA 608 refrigerant certification and state HVAC licensing. Additional credentials often include NATE certification and manufacturer-specific training for major brands.
  • Technicians should follow safe refrigerant recovery practices, use factory-approved replacement parts, and adhere to local electrical and building codes.
  • Quality service includes diagnostic documentation, explanation of findings in plain language, and verification testing after repairs to confirm system performance.

Pricing and warranty information

  • Pricing is typically structured around a diagnostic fee plus parts and labor. Repairs are quoted either as flat-rate packages for common fixes or time-and-materials estimates for complex work.
  • Transparent estimates include labor hours, parts list, refrigerant charges, and any required permits. Always request a written estimate before work begins.
  • Warranty coverage often includes limited labor warranties and manufacturer parts warranties. For refrigerant work, ask about leak repair warranties and any follow-up guarantees that cover return visits if the original issue recurs within the warranty period.

Tips to prevent future breakdowns in Maricopa homes

  • Replace or clean filters every 1 to 3 months during high-use seasons to reduce dust build-up and maintain airflow.
  • Schedule seasonal tune-ups before summer and after the monsoon season to check refrigerant charge, electrical connections, coil condition, and drainage.
  • Keep the outdoor condenser shaded from direct sun and clear of debris. Elevated pads and protective screens reduce dust intrusion.
  • Install surge protection to reduce risk of electronics failure during lightning and power disturbances common in monsoon weather.
  • Maintain proper line set insulation and check for physical damage after yard work or storms.
